## Audit Procedure

When auditing an existing skill, check these in order:

1. **Folder name**: kebab-case, no spaces/capitals/underscores
2. **File name**: Exactly `SKILL.md` (case-sensitive)
3. **No README.md** inside the skill folder
4. **YAML frontmatter**: Has `---` delimiters, `name` matches folder, `description` includes WHAT + WHEN + triggers
5. **No XML angle brackets** in frontmatter
6. **Description under 1024 characters**
7. **SKILL.md body under 5,000 words** (move excess to `references/`)
8. **Instructions are specific and actionable** (no vague "validate things properly")
9. **Error handling included** for common failure modes
10. **Examples provided** for key workflows
11. **Progressive disclosure**: detailed docs in `references/`, not inline

## Quick Reference: Description Formula

```
[What it does] + [When to use it] + [Key capabilities/triggers] + [Negative triggers]
```

Good example:
```
description: "Deploy the Route Deviation Analysis demo: create projection views
from SYNTHETIC_DATASETS.UNIFIED, run 3-step ETL pipeline, and register React
dashboard pages. Use when: setting up route deviation demo, detour analytics,
fleet deviation analysis. Do NOT use for: general fleet tracking, real-time GPS
monitoring, or non-deviation routing tasks. Triggers: deploy route deviation,
deploy detour analytics, setup deviation analysis, route deviation demo."
```

Bad examples:
- "Helps with projects." (too vague)
- "Creates sophisticated multi-page documentation systems." (missing triggers)
- "Implements the Project entity model with hierarchical relationships." (too technical, no user triggers)

## Quick Reference: SKILL.md Body Template

```markdown
# Skill Title

Brief 1-2 sentence summary of what this skill does end-to-end.

## Prerequisites / Important

CRITICAL items that must be verified before starting.

## Configuration

| Parameter | Default | Description |
|-----------|---------|-------------|

## Execution Rules

Numbered list of non-negotiable rules.

## Workflow

### Step 1: ...
### Step 2: ...

## Troubleshooting

### Error: [Common error]
Cause: ...
Solution: ...
```
